If it uses a 75 Amp PP connector, my inclination would be to use the 6AWG MINIMUM.  I would be tempted to use the flexible welding cable lead stock in the largest gauge I could fit in the application space.  I'd trim down the end of the conductor to JUST fit into the 75 AMP crimp contact.  Then, I'd tine the trimmed down end to bond ALL the conductors together right at the end before I crimped/soldered. Then, I'd crimp/solder the terminal on making sure not to be sloppy and cause a fitment issue.  If possible, I would put as many twists in the red/black leads between radio and power supply connection as possible....

I've not investigated the wiring yet, BUT, if there is a ground wire between the PA chassis and the PS chassis, I would integrate the ground wire into the power harness in a 3-wire bundle with all three wires as close to the same length and shinked into a single cable.
